Lūgumraksts adresēts: City of Cape Town – Recreation and Parks Department

We’re asking the City of Cape Town to officially allow dogs at Big Bay Beach.
Many local residents already walk their dogs here daily, respectfully and responsibly—picking up after them and keeping the area clean. Eden on the Bay, which borders the beach, is a dog-friendly space, and most households nearby own dogs. We’re simply asking the City to recognise the community’s existing use of the beach and make it legal for dogs to be there—on leash, with waste cleaned up, and with respect for shared space.

Pamatojums

Although I’m not a dog owner myself, I live in the area and know many families and individuals who walk their dogs at Big Bay Beach daily. It came as a surprise to learn that this beach is officially a no-dog zone, even though it’s commonly and respectfully used by dog owners already. People are picking up after their dogs, being considerate, and sharing the space peacefully.

Eden on the Bay (right next to the beach) is completely dog-friendly, from the promenade to the restaurants. Most households nearby own dogs, and for many of them, this beach is their go-to space for exercise, routine, and connection.

This petition isn’t asking for a new habit, it’s asking the City of Cape Town to recognise and legalise what’s already happening responsibly. Under Section 11 and 17 of the City’s Coastal By-law (2020), the City may designate specific areas as leash-free zones, provided public participation and impact review processes are followed.

By making Big Bay a designated leash-free beach, the City would:

  • Support responsible dog owners already using the beach
  • Reduce unnecessary fines or conflict with law enforcement
  • Create clarity through proper signage and guidelines
  • Encourage continued respect for shared beach use

It’s time to update the by-law to reflect reality and to protect and empower both pet owners and non-pet owners in our shared space.
